自定義日志格式:可以通過修改日志格式來輸出指定的信息,例如時間、線程ID等。
日志級別控制:可以通過設(shè)置日志級別來控制哪些日志會被輸出,可以根據(jù)需求設(shè)置不同的日志級別。
日志滾動:可以設(shè)置日志文件的大小或時間來觸發(fā)日志滾動,將日志寫入新的文件中。
日志輸出到多個文件:可以將日志同時輸出到多個文件中,便于不同的需求和分析。
使用自定義日志宏:可以根據(jù)需要定義自己的日志宏,方便在代碼中使用。
日志分析和監(jiān)控:可以使用日志分析工具對日志進行監(jiān)控和分析,方便進行故障排查和性能優(yōu)化。
異步日志:可以使用異步日志的方式來提高日志輸出的性能,避免對程序性能造成影響。